Note (1): Julian date of the source measurement is accurate to ±3 minutes. This value is the mean Julian date of the scan observation in which this source falls. Note (2): The confusion flags are defined as follows: 0 = no other sources within aperture used 1 = aperture contained pixels masked off in coadd 2 = aperture contained pixels masked off due to neighboring sources 3 = aperture contained pixels that had a point source flux subtracted off 4 = aperture contained pixels within bright star mask 5 = aperture contained pixels masked off due to persistence 6 = aperture ran into coadd boundary 7 = aperture contained pixels within bright galaxy mask 9 = integrated flux is negative If the integrated flux is negative, a mag value is calculated using BFMag = 99.0 - [ZERO_CAL - 2.5 log_10_(|flux|)]; the resulting mag range is between ∼ 75 and 99. Note (3): the concentration index is the ratio of effective radius at 75% and 25% of the light, r(75%)/r(25%) Note (4): score in the range 1(extended) < score < 2(point-like). Note (5): the visual verification score gives the source type of sources examined "by eye", as follows: -2 = unknown -1 = no verification (i.e., not examined) 1 = galaxy 2 = non-extended (e.g., star, double, triple, artifact) Note (6): The contamination/confusion flag indicates whether the source's photometry and position may be affected by artifacts of, or confusion with, nearby bright stars. Sources are tested for contamination and/or confusion in the order given below, and once a flag is applied to the source, testing is stopped in that band. The flag values indicate the source may be: U = unreliable source; probable image artifact detection (none) C = affected by confusion with or artifact of a nearby bright star (none) A or a = known artifacts z = in close proximity to a large galaxy; these sources are usually junk Z = Derived from the Large Galaxy Atlas 0 = default value -- not contaminated Note (7): flag indicating the extended source catalog type as follows: 0 = extended source not found in another catalog 1 = extended source is found in galaxy catalog (ID found in idGal field) 2 = LCSB (Low Central Surface Brightness) source Note (8): Duplicate source flag, used in conjunction with the useSrc flag. This numerical flag indicates whether the source falls in a Tile overlap region, and if so, if it was detected multiple times. 0 = the source does not fall within a Tile overlap region (useSrc=1), or it falls in an overlap region and there were no sources detected within 2" of its position in the overlapping Tile (useSrc=0). 1 = the source falls within a Tile overlap region, and there is one source detected within 2" of its position in the overlapping Tile. >1 = the source falls within a Tile overlap region, and there are multiple sources detected within 2" of its position in the overlapping Tile, and/or within its own Tile. This implies confusion in the multiple source resolution procedure. Note (9): Use source flag, used in conjunction with the dupSrc flag. This numerical flag indicates if a source falls within a Tile overlap region, and whether or not it satisfies the unbiased selection rules for multiple source resolution. 0 = the source falls in a Tile overlap region, but does not have a detection within 2" of its position in any overlapping Tiles. This implies confusion in the multiple source resolution procedure. Note (10): The observation reference date for this source expressed in ISO standard format. This is the UT day value at sunrise for the night on which the source was observed. Because it is possible for the UT day to change during a night of observations, the actual UT date for a source measurement can differ from date by one day. Use the Julian Day value (jdate) for a more accurate determination of the observation time of the source. Note (11): The system flux includes the flux from this extended source and anything else in the immediate area, including stars and neighboring galaxies that "touch" this source.
